Then see which ones have similar colors no Title and attempt to hook them with each other.Neither editors nor solvers get excited about a continuously waffling set of clues, exactly where each other clue ends in probably," frequently, in a way" and so on. But a puzzle in which Each and every clue and answer are direct synonyms can be a yawn, also, so qualifiers can be a beneficial tool. If we use Operate at Carnegie Hall for GIG (53 Across), tacking on a say" or maybe" makes sense, because not all GIGs are at Carnegie Hall. If we choose Stadium toppers for DOMES, we most likely ought to tweak it to A lot of stadium toppers or Stadium toppers, often, since not all stadiums have DOMES.The use of question marks at the ends of clues to signal wordplay is normal … and sporting. Your theme clues will most likely be question-marked, but you could have a scattering of other query marks, also. Usually a query mark is automatic if your clue stretches the truth or cannot be taken as truth. If the clue could be study two techniques — and significantly puzzle wordplay depends on this — it may vary with the day of the week. Think about 30 Down's OIL FUTURES — if we clued it as They give power to commodities traders, it may well get a question mark or it may possibly not, based on the day of the week. The clue is clever but nevertheless relatively straight," simply because the energy" referred to in the clue could either be the OIL or, in a stretchier sense, physical energy, if the FUTURES look excellent.
